在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 3623|回复: 8

[求助] 咨询ocv在90nm设置

[复制链接]
发表于 2018-3-10 10:32:32 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
目前我知道的的是,pt中用ocv检查,analysis_type设置ocv,对max和min库需要同时指定。
不清楚的是:1.max库和min库,只需要指定std cell库呢?还是需要将std cell和第三方ip也指定。
     2.读取rc文件spef,需要同时读入rc抽取的max spef和min spef吗?
    3.ocv和derate是必须一起吗?ocv已经相对悲观了,再设置derate是不是更悲观。
 楼主| 发表于 2018-3-13 19:01:05 | 显示全部楼层
求大神回复
发表于 2018-3-14 09:44:33 | 显示全部楼层
ocv指的是local variation。比如在ss corner:1)pt分析时序时没必要同时指定-max和-min,可以只指定一个库,比如ss.lib;
为了体现ss corner下的最好和最坏情况就需要设置derate,比如late 1.2,early 0.8表
示波动。由于ss下已经很慢了,一般只指定early,不指定late。
2)pt分析时序时同时指定-max和-min,前提是你有两套库,比如ss_best.lib和ss_worst.lib;

那么就可以设-max ss_worst.lib -min ss_best.lib。这时可以不用设置derate,如果要加一些
margin的话也可以设derate。
指定库的时候STD和IP都要指定。
PT读取寄生参数时好像只能读一个文件吧!
发表于 2018-3-14 10:16:08 | 显示全部楼层
1. 如果ip要检查时序的话,肯定也分不同的PVT的,除非只是凑流程用,只要一个壳就可以的就无所谓了
2. 分析哪种view就读哪种rc文件
3. derate就是针对ocv问题而额外加的margin, 模拟ocv用的,不是2选1的问题

建议好好看下ocv和derate的含义,还有multi mode multi corner的signoff方式
发表于 2018-3-16 10:01:53 | 显示全部楼层
謝謝分享  大推  感恩 thx
 楼主| 发表于 2018-3-18 23:41:02 | 显示全部楼层

标题

回复 3# seu_huzw

回复3楼
那您的意思是,ocv指定的max和min是-max ss_worst -min ss_best,而不是-max ss -min ff。
90nm工艺,我拿到的有ss.lib和ff.lib
发表于 2018-3-20 12:48:51 | 显示全部楼层
回复 6# jazzlxl

-max -min不是ss和ff,若设成ss和ff就属于global variation,ocv是local variation。如果设置ss和ff那就太悲观了。
发表于 2018-3-20 12:59:52 | 显示全部楼层
回复 6# jazzlxl


   如果你只有ss.lib ff.lib,set_operating_condition就不要同时指定-max -min,直接set_operating_condition max_op_cond -lib ss.lib,然后再设置derate。
发表于 2023-4-6 13:48:46 | 显示全部楼层
mark 下
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条

×

小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-12-23 13:02 , Processed in 0.020003 second(s), 7 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表